Diaper sizes...

I have  a ton of newborn sized diapers that people gave me as a gift.  Do you think I need to buy some bigger ones too?  I mean I guess I can have them on hand in case right?

I have size NB, 1 and 2. As PP said, they are really easy to exchange as long as they are unopened. We were surprised that DS stayed in NBs for quite a while but only wore 1s for a very short time. This time I am not getting the huge boxes of the smaller sizes. We ended up with half used boxes of 1s and 2s because he would just all of a sudden need the next size.
